Sali(Bhagsur) is a village in Rajpur Tehsil of Barwani district in Madhya Pradesh. Its Census location code is 478296.

About Sali(Bhagsur) village record

Sali(Bhagsur) is listed under Rajpur Tehsil in Barwani district. The location hierarchy and code fields help distinguish this record from villages with similar names.

The Census 2011 record reports population 2,047, 415 households, area 448.22 hectares.

Facilities and amenities in Sali(Bhagsur)

The Census 2011 village directory reports the following education, health, water, transport, communication and public-service facilities. These are historical records, not a statement of current availability.

Census 2011 facilities reported for Sali(Bhagsur)
Facility categoryFacility or serviceCensus 2011 status
EducationGovernment primary schoolAvailable in village; 4 reported
EducationGovernment middle schoolAvailable in village; 1 reported
EducationGovernment secondary schoolNot available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ility within 5 km
EducationGovernment senior secondary schoolNot available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ility more than 10 km away
HealthCommunity health centre0 reported
HealthPrimary health centre0 reported
HealthPrimary health sub-centre1 reported
HealthAllopathic hospital0 reported
HealthDispensary0 reported
HealthVeterinary hospital0 reported
Water and sanitationTreated tap waterNot available in village
Water and sanitationUntreated tap waterAvailable in village
Water and sanitationTotal sanitation campaign coverageNot available in village
Water and sanitationCommunity toilet complexNot available in village
CommunicationPost officeNot available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away
CommunicationSub post officeAvailable in village
CommunicationMobile phone coverageAvailable in village
CommunicationInternet / CSCNot available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away
Transport and roadsPublic bus serviceAvailable in village
Transport and roadsPrivate bus serviceAvailable in village
Transport and roadsRailway stationNot available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away
Transport and roadsPucca roadAvailable in village
Transport and roadsAll-weather roadAvailable in village
Banking and public servicesATMNot available in village
Banking and public servicesCommercial bankNot available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away
Banking and public servicesCooperative bankNot available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away
Banking and public servicesPDS shopNot available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away
Banking and public servicesAnganwadi centreAvailable in village
Banking and public servicesASHA workerAvailable in village
PowerDomestic power supplyAvailable in village; 10 hours/day
PowerAgriculture power supplyAvailable in village; 10 hours/day
PowerPower supply for all usersNot available in village; 0 hours/day
